Heim >CMS-Tutorial >WordDrücken Sie >Stoppen Sie die Verwendung von Einweg -E -Mail -Adressen in WordPress
In diesem Artikel werden verfügbare E -Mail -Adressen (DEAs), ihre Verwendung und die Verhinderung ihres Missbrauchs, insbesondere in WordPress, untersucht.
Key Takeaways:
block-disposable-email.com
APIs für die DEA -Erkennung an. Das Problem mit verfügbaren E -Mails:
Spammer verwenden automatisierte Tools, um zahlreiche Konten und Spam -Kommentare auf Websites zu erstellen. Eine WordPress -Site beispielsweise erlebte über 50 Spam -Registrierungen mit DEAS. Dies erfordert vorbeugende Maßnahmen.
Einweg -E -Mail -Adressen verstehen:
DEAS (auch als Wurf-, Temporary- oder E-Mail-E-Mails bezeichnet) sind Dienste, die vorübergehende E-Mail-Adressen anbieten, die nach einem festgelegten Zeitraum ausfallen. Sie sind für kurzfristige Verwendung vorgesehen. Beispiele sind mailinator.com
, YOPmail.com
und trashmail.com
.
Die doppelte Natur von DEAS:
Während DEAS Benutzer vor Spam schützen können, ist ihr Missbrauch durch Trolle und Spammer, um Verbote zu umgehen und böswillige Aktivitäten zu betreiben. Dies erfordert wirksame Erkennungs- und Präventionsmethoden.
Erfassungswerte E -Mails:
Es gibt keinen narrensicheren Algorithmus zum Erkennen von Deas. Der häufigste Ansatz besteht darin, eine Datenbank bekannter verfügbarer E -Mail -Domänen zu verwalten und zu überprüfen, ob die E -Mail -Domain eines Benutzers übereinstimmt.
Eine PHP -Funktion, die diesen Ansatz demonstriert, wird unten angegeben:
<code class="language-php"><?php function detect_disposable_email($email) { $disposable_list = array( // ... list of disposable domains ... ); $domain = array_pop(explode('@', $email)); return in_array($domain, $disposable_list); } ?></code>
ist jedoch eine Herausforderung, eine aktuelle Liste aufrechtzuerhalten. Dienste wie block-disposable-email.com
stellen regelmäßig aktualisierte Listen und APIs zur effizienten DEA -Erkennung bereit.
Einweg -E -Mails in WordPress blockieren:
Dieser Artikel zeigt, dass das Erstellen eines WordPress -Plugins mithilfe der block-disposable-email.com
-API erstellt wird. Nach dem Erhalten einer API -Taste verwendet das Plugin die API, um die E -Mail -Adressen während der Registrierung zu validieren.
Plugin -Struktur (vereinfacht):
Das Plugin würde enthalten:
Stop_Disposable_Email
) mit einer API -Schlüsseleigenschaft. is_email_disposable()
Methode: Verwendet wp_remote_get
, um die block-disposable-email.com
api abzufragen. stop_disposable_email_signups()
Methode: Fügt einen Fehler hinzu, wenn die E -Mail verfügbar ist. Weitere Plugin -Verbesserungen:
Der Artikel schlägt vor, eine Einstellungsseite zu erstellen, um die API -Taste in der Datenbank zu speichern, anstatt sie zu färben. Diese Verbesserung bleibt als Übung für den Leser.
Schlussfolgerung:
Dieser Artikel bietet einen umfassenden Überblick über DEAS, ihre Auswirkungen und praktischen Methoden zur Verhinderung ihres Missbrauchs in WordPress. Das bereitgestellte Plugin -Framework bietet einen Ausgangspunkt für die Verbesserung der Website -Sicherheit. Denken Sie daran, das Potenzial zu berücksichtigen, legitime Benutzer bei der Implementierung solcher Maßnahmen zu blockieren.
häufig gestellte Fragen (FAQs):
Der FAQS -Abschnitt des ursprünglichen Artikels wird beibehalten und liefert weitere Informationen zu DEAS und deren Auswirkungen.
Das obige ist der detaillierte Inhalt vonStoppen Sie die Verwendung von Einweg -E -Mail -Adressen in WordPress.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!